What are Sputtering Targets?

Sputtering targets are materials used to deposit thin films onto substrates through a process called physical vapor deposition (PVD). During this process, atoms are ejected from the target material and deposited onto another surface, creating a thin layer that can improve functionality or appearance. Wear-resistant sputtering targets specifically enhance durability, making them ideal for applications where longevity is critical.

Importance of Wear Resistance

The wear resistance of sputtering targets directly impacts the quality and longevity of the films produced. High wear resistance means that the targets can withstand prolonged usage without significant degradation, which is vital in industries such as electronics and manufacturing. As technology advances, the demand for high-performance materials that can withstand harsh environments continues to grow.

Performance: The Key Factors

When evaluating wear-resistant sputtering targets, consider the following performance factors:

  1. Material Composition: The composition of the target influences both wear resistance and film quality. Common materials include titanium, zirconium, and chromium, each offering varying degrees of durability and bonding to substrates.

  2. Surface Finish: A smooth surface finish can positively affect film deposition rates and uniformity. Targets with refined surfaces tend to provide better outcomes in thin film applications.

  3. Target Size and Shape: Different applications may require various sizes and geometries. Selecting the right shape can enhance deposition efficiency, allowing for a better use of materials.

  4. Sputtering Technique: The method used (DC, RF, or magnetron sputtering) can also affect performance. Understanding the specifics of each technique will aid in choosing suitable targets based on your system requirements.

Cost Analysis: Balancing Quality and Budget

While high-performance sputtering targets may come with a heftier price tag, considering the long-term benefits is essential. Here are some aspects to weigh when evaluating costs:

  1. Lifespan: Investing in wear-resistant targets may reduce replacement frequency. Higher initial costs may lead to cost savings over time due to lower replacement rates.

  2. Quality of Output: Better-quality sputtering targets often yield films with superior characteristics. This can translate to improved product performance and reduced defects, ultimately saving money in production.

  3. Application-Specific Needs: Depending on the end-use of the thin films, the choice of target can vary. For critical applications, it may be worth investing more upfront to ensure quality outcomes.

  4. Supplier Reputation: Sourcing materials from reputable suppliers can sometimes mean higher costs, but reliability in the production and performance of sputtering targets might outweigh these expenses in the long run.
